Causes of contamination in almond butter
Almond butter, a staple in many health-conscious households, is not immune to contamination risks. Despite its reputation as a wholesome food, several factors can introduce harmful pathogens or toxins, potentially leading to food poisoning. Understanding these causes is crucial for both consumers and producers to ensure safety.
Raw Materials and Harvesting Practices
Contamination often begins at the source. Almonds grown in fields may be exposed to bacteria like *Salmonella* or *E. coli* through contact with animal waste, contaminated water, or unsanitary harvesting equipment. For instance, irrigation water tainted with pathogens can seep into the soil, affecting the nuts directly. Additionally, almonds stored in humid conditions post-harvest can foster mold growth, producing aflatoxins—carcinogenic compounds that even processing may not entirely eliminate. Producers must adhere to strict agricultural practices, such as using clean water sources and promptly drying harvested almonds, to mitigate these risks.
Processing and Manufacturing Hazards
Even after harvesting, almonds face contamination threats during processing. Roasting, a common step in almond butter production, reduces microbial load but does not guarantee elimination. Cross-contamination in facilities is another concern; shared equipment or surfaces that come into contact with raw nuts or other ingredients can transfer pathogens. For example, a single batch of almonds contaminated with *Salmonella* can spread the bacteria throughout the production line if not properly sanitized. Manufacturers should implement Hazard Analysis and Critical Control Points (HACCP) plans, including regular equipment cleaning and employee hygiene training, to minimize these risks.
Packaging and Storage Vulnerabilities
Once processed, almond butter’s safety hinges on proper packaging and storage. Oxygen exposure can lead to rancidity, while improper sealing may allow moisture or external contaminants to enter the jar. Consumers often overlook storage guidelines, leaving almond butter at room temperature for extended periods, which accelerates spoilage. Refrigeration after opening is recommended to slow bacterial growth and preserve freshness. Manufacturers can enhance safety by using airtight, opaque containers and clearly labeling storage instructions, while consumers should inspect jars for damage before purchase and refrigerate promptly.
Recalls and Consumer Awareness
Despite precautions, contamination incidents do occur, leading to recalls. For instance, a 2019 recall involved almond butter contaminated with *E. coli*, traced back to inadequate roasting temperatures. Such events highlight the importance of consumer vigilance. Checking for recalls via the FDA’s website and inspecting products for unusual odors, textures, or tastes can prevent consumption of tainted almond butter. Transparency from brands about their safety protocols also empowers consumers to make informed choices.

Shelf life and storage tips
Almond butter, like any food product, has a finite shelf life, and proper storage is key to maintaining its quality and safety. The shelf life of almond butter typically ranges from 6 to 12 months when unopened, depending on whether it’s stored in a pantry or refrigerator. Once opened, it should be consumed within 2 to 3 months to avoid spoilage. These timelines assume optimal storage conditions, which are crucial for preventing the growth of harmful bacteria or mold.
To maximize the shelf life of almond butter, store it in a cool, dry place away from direct sunlight. Unopened jars can be kept in a pantry, but refrigeration is recommended for opened jars to slow oxidation and rancidity. Always use a clean utensil when scooping almond butter to prevent introducing moisture or contaminants, which can accelerate spoilage. If you notice an off smell, taste, or visible mold, discard the product immediately, as consuming spoiled almond butter can lead to foodborne illness.
A lesser-known tip is to stir almond butter before storing it, especially if it separates. Natural almond butter often has oil at the top, and stirring redistributes this oil, preventing it from becoming too dry or clumpy. For those who prefer a longer-lasting option, consider purchasing almond butter with added stabilizers or opting for single-serve packets, which reduce exposure to air and moisture. Proper storage not only extends shelf life but also ensures the almond butter remains safe and enjoyable to consume.
Comparing almond butter to other nut butters, its shelf life is relatively similar, but its higher fat content makes it more susceptible to rancidity. Unlike peanut butter, which often contains added preservatives, natural almond butter relies solely on proper storage to maintain freshness. How to identify spoiled almond butter
Almond butter, like any food product, can spoil over time, and consuming spoiled almond butter may lead to food poisoning. To avoid this, it's essential to know how to identify signs of spoilage. One of the most noticeable indicators is a change in texture. Fresh almond butter is typically smooth and creamy, but as it spoils, it may become dry, hard, or oily. If you notice any separation of oil that doesn't mix back in after stirring, or if the butter feels gritty or clumpy, it's likely gone bad.
Another key factor in identifying spoiled almond butter is its smell. Fresh almond butter has a distinct, nutty aroma that is both pleasant and mild. However, when it spoils, the smell can become rancid or sour. This off-putting odor is a clear sign that the fats in the almond butter have oxidized, making it unsafe to eat. Trust your senses—if it smells wrong, it probably is.
Visual cues also play a crucial role in determining spoilage. While fresh almond butter is usually a consistent light brown color, spoiled almond butter may develop dark spots or discoloration. Mold growth, though rare in almond butter due to its low moisture content, is another red flag. Even a small patch of mold indicates that the product is no longer safe for consumption, as mold can produce harmful toxins.
To minimize the risk of food poisoning, always check the expiration date and storage conditions. Almond butter should be stored in a cool, dry place and refrigerated after opening to extend its shelf life. If you’re unsure whether it’s still good, err on the side of caution and discard it.
